Oahu Program:
Haumana (3rd-6th grade) will be immersed in the moʻolelo and daily practices of our ancestors through hands-on experiences rooted in the native and Polynesian introduced plants that flourish within the ʻili ʻāina of Waipao. Keiki will learn and grow together to build a basic foundation of culture, moʻolelo, language, and practices through the exploration of ʻāina, environment and the natural elements that surround us. One 3-day session will be held during spring break.
Location: Waipao, Oahu. Number served: 25
Molokai Program:
Hoʻokahua Molokai will partner with schools and community organizations on Molokai. Papahana Kuaola staff will conduct a huakaʻi of wahi pana on the island of Molokai. Moʻolelo about these storied places and spaces will be shared with keiki.
Location: Multiple sites on Molokai.
